Job Title: Phlebotomist II | Patient Services Representative II (PSR II)
Location: Covington, LA
Duration: 3 months+ Contract (Possible Extension)

Shift: Monday – Friday, 8:00 AM – 1:00 PM
 
Overview:


  • Serves as the primary representative of the organization to patients seeking routine or diagnostic laboratory services.
  • Responsible for accurately collecting high-quality blood specimens and preparing them for laboratory analysis while ensuring patient comfort, safety, and confidentiality.
  • Builds trust with patients, demonstrates strong communication skills, and consistently performs procedures with precision and professionalism.
 
Key Responsibilities:
  • Perform daily operational activities under the guidance of the Area Supervisor, ensuring accuracy, timeliness, and compliance with established procedures.
  • Create and maintain a safe, professional, and patient-focused environment.
  • Collect forensic and clinical specimens confidently and accurately by following standardized phlebotomy protocols.
  • Verify patient identification and demographic information; ensure specimens are labeled in the patient’s presence and validate tube labeling and signatures.
  • Prepare and process specimens for laboratory testing according to company standards.
  • Maintain required documentation, logs, records, and reports.
  • Promote organizational values, demonstrating strong customer service, professionalism, and confidentiality.
  • Provide clear communication to patients regarding procedures, ensuring comfort and understanding.
  • Adapt to staffing needs, including potential travel, flexible hours, and last-minute coverage for multiple locations.
  • Support operational excellence by demonstrating leadership behavior, sound judgment, and adherence to quality control and safety protocols.
 
Job Requirements:
  • Ability to produce high-quality, error-free work in a fast-paced setting.
  • Strong independent work ethic with minimal supervision required.
  • Excellent phlebotomy skills, including pediatric, geriatric, and capillary collections.
  • Flexibility to work varied shifts, weekends, holidays, on-call, and overtime as needed.
  • Commitment to company policies, including dress code, Health & Safety standards, and Everyday Excellence guidelines.
  • Reliable transportation, valid driver’s license, and clean driving record (as applicable).
  • Strong multitasking abilities in high-volume environments.
  • Exceptional customer service, communication transparency, and willingness to adapt to change.
  • Ability to travel for training; training locations may vary.
 
Education:
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Medical Assistant or Paramedic training preferred.
  • Phlebotomy certification preferred (mandatory in CA, NV, WA).
 
Experience:
  • Minimum 3 years of phlebotomy experience, including pediatric, geriatric, and capillary collections.
  • At least 2 years of experience in a Patient Service Center environment preferred.
  • Retail or service-based customer service experience desirable.
  • Keyboarding/data entry experience required.
